2. Batasia Loop
Just a short drive away from the town center lies the Batasia Loop, one of the most incredible engineering feats of the Darjeeling Himalayan Railway. This stunning circular railway track offers breathtaking views of both the surrounding hills and the famous Kanchenjunga peak. It is a perfect spot for photography enthusiasts, especially during the early morning light.
As you stroll through the beautifully landscaped gardens at Batasia Loop, you’ll find various stalls selling local snacks and souvenirs. Plus, there’s a memorial dedicated to the Gorkha soldiers, which adds a historical richness to the experience. Many visitors take a moment to reflect and appreciate the sacrifices made for the region.
To truly soak in the beauty, consider taking a ride on the toy train that winds its way through the loop. It’s a delightful experience that captivates travelers of all ages.
Batasia Loop is more than just a train station; it’s an essential stop on your journey to discover the hidden gems of Darjeeling.

5. Ghoom Monastery
Nestled amidst the majestic Himalayas, Ghoom Monastery is an extraordinary location that showcases the beauty of Tibetan Buddhism. Located just a short drive from Darjeeling, it is one of the oldest monasteries in the region. The hidden gem is famous for its stunning statue of Maitreya Buddha, which reaches a height of 15 feet. You can feel the rich cultural heritage as you walk through the prayer halls and witness the monks engaging in their daily rituals.
The serene environment and panoramic views of the surrounding mountains make Ghoom Monastery a perfect spot for reflection. Remember to take your time here; you’ll find that silence and peace wash over you, making it an ideal place for meditation. Furthermore, visiting during the morning can be particularly magical, as the first rays of sunlight cast a golden Hue over the monastery and the mountains beyond.
A trip to Darjeeling isn’t complete without experiencing Ghoom Monastery; it embodies both serenity and spirituality, making it one of the area’s hidden treasures.

9. Dhirdham Temple
Among the Darjeeling hidden gems, Dhirdham Temple is a fascinating spot that draws visitors not just for its spirituality but also for its architectural beauty. Built in the likeness of the famous Pashupatinath Temple in Nepal, it features stunning carvings and vibrant colors that reflect the rich cultural heritage of the region.
Visiting this temple provides an opportunity to learn more about local customs and traditions. While it is a place of worship, it is also open to tourists who wish to admire the intricate designs and peaceful atmosphere. The temple is located near the Darjeeling Himalayan Railway station, making it easy to add to your day’s itinerary.
“A visit to Dhirdham Temple isn’t just about spirituality; it’s a glimpse into the artistic soul of Darjeeling.”
So, take a moment to step into this lovely temple and soak in the sights and sounds of the vibrant culture that surrounds you.

11. Mirik Lake
Mirik Lake, another of Darjeeling’s hidden gems, is a picturesque destination that attracts both tourists and locals. Located about 50 kilometers from Darjeeling, this serene lake is surrounded by lush tea gardens and pine forests, making it a perfect spot for picnics and leisurely strolls. It’s not only beautiful, but it also offers a peaceful atmosphere that makes you feel far away from the chaos of city life.
You can spend hours simply sitting by the lakeside or rent a paddle boat to explore the calm waters. Furthermore, the view of the Kanchenjunga peaks reflected in the lake is something you’ll want to capture on camera. Additionally, there are several walking trails that lead through the surrounding forests, giving you a chance to experience the fascinating flora and fauna.
“Mirik Lake is where tranquility meets natural beauty. Don’t forget your camera!”
Your visit to Mirik Lake can also include tasting the local cuisine at nearby eateries. With its stunning views and peaceful vibes, Mirik Lake is a must-visit hidden gem when exploring the Darjeeling region.
